## Tuning

The receipt mailer (Almsgate) batches donation receipts and sends through the Thornquay relay. On-call: if the queue backs up, resist the urge to crank batch size — the relay rate-limits per connection, and bigger batches just mean bigger retries. Scale worker count first, then shorten the flush interval. Dedupe window must stay longer than the retry horizon or donors get duplicate receipts, which generates tickets. All knobs live in one place and are read at worker start. Current production values follow.

tuning table, kajop-yafof:
QUOTAS = {
    "wenath": 10,
    "ulaael": 5,
}

Handover: EXIF scrubbing

The Pixelwipe job strips EXIF metadata from all user uploads before they reach the Larchfield CDN. It runs as a sidecar on the ingest workers; failures land in the quarantine bucket and must be reprocessed manually within 48 hours. GPS tags are the priority — nothing else blocks release. Reprocessing steps, known edge cases, and the quarantine runbook are on the internal page.

operations page: https://confluence.zemvarlabs.internal/projects/display/browse/display/8963

The Mapforge tile-rendering cache sits between the render farm and the public tile endpoints, absorbing roughly ninety percent of request volume. If the cache is flushed or restarted, the render farm will be briefly overwhelmed, so always warm the cache from the precomputed seed list before reopening traffic. New team members should note that eviction behaviour, shard count, and warm-up concurrency interact in non-obvious ways; never change one in isolation. Verify the running instance matches these expected values.

deployment values, kaweg-badup:
druwyn:
  log_level: error
  metrics_host: metrics.druwyn.lumicsys.internal
  pin: 7463
  pool_size: 32

## v2.4.1 — Sweepwright retention sweeper

Welcome aboard! Quick notes on this release so you're not surprised. Sweepwright now deletes expired records in smaller batches (500 instead of 5000), which fixed the lock contention we kept seeing on the Tidemark cluster. We also added a dry-run flag — please use it before touching any production tables, seriously. Retention windows are still defined per-dataset in the Harrowfield config; don't hardcode them. Any questions about retention policy or sweeper behavior go to the owner listed below.

account owner for bagap-fafof: Gorox Keliel Soreth Novath